About The Grocery Store
Paul and Diane Peeples moved to Bayfield, Colorado in 1991 with their 3 children after 20 years of grocery experience in Mississippi. They purchased The Grocery Store when they moved to Bayfield and their goals have always been to provide a friendly, clean small town supermarket where it is a pleasure to shop. Paul and Diane are committed to serving the community of Bayfield with quality products
